I still think the splatter system need an improvement. In H3, unless the enemy was boosting or a scenery item was sent flying extremely fast, a collision just resulted in my shields going down. Even having a tank dropped on you (the one on The Covenant at rally point bravo) didn’t kill you. Also, collisions with the walls and such didn’t have as much of an adverse impact on the player’s shield, unless he was going really fast. Finally, splattering enemies was much easier. In H2, splatters are hard to get on enemies (in campaign, most of the time, you just end up colliding with them or flipping because of them) but it’s easy to kill yourself with your own vehicle falling on you.
